AI Chatbot Vendors Sell Unlimited Scale. None of Them Price the Maintenance.
Scalability, in vendor marketing, means the system handles more conversations without a proportional rise in cost or headcount. Maintenance overhead is the recurring human work needed to keep answers accurate as products, policies, and volume change — prompt tuning, escalation-rule updates, integration upkeep — none of which shows up on a per-seat price tag. Every vendor in this field talks about the first term and stays quiet on the second:
| Platform | Vendor claim | What actually requires ongoing maintenance |
|---|---|---|
| Gorgias AI | Up to 60% instant resolution | Case studies range 26–56%; vendor guidance calls it “not set-and-forget,” requiring continuous tuning as accuracy drifts (Source: eesel AI, Gorgias AI Review, 2026) |
| Tidio (Lyro) | Up to 67% resolution | Premium plan guarantees only 50%; “resolved” is defined as no follow-up within 15 minutes, not a verified fix (Source: Tidio, Lyro AI Agent FAQ) |
| Ada | No-code, engineering-free scale | A reported deployment scaled cost directly with ticket volume rather than flattening — the constraint moves from engineering time to spend (Source: aggregated via eesel AI / SiteGPT, 2026, unverified single report) |
| Decagon | Scales with your business | ~6-week onboarding, engineering-led early on; positioned for teams running 50,000+ annual conversations with dedicated engineering (Source: eesel AI, Decagon vs Sierra) |
| Sierra AI | Enterprise-ready scale | $200K–$350K+ year-one cost, 4–10 week deployment; resolution rates span 64–94% with no standardized measurement (Source: Quiq, Sierra AI vs Decagon) |
| Forethought | Deflection-first automation | No vendor-neutral maintenance data found this cycle; deflection-first design routes unresolved tickets to escalation queues, and escalation volume is what grows headcount need |
A recurring industry heuristic makes the load concrete: a healthy AI escalation rate sits at 5–10%, and a rate near 0% is a red flag — usually customers trapped in dead-end conversations, not genuinely resolved. Even Forrester’s 2026 outlook frames the year as “gritty, foundational work,” predicting 30% of enterprises will build parallel AI functions mirroring human roles instead of replacing them (Source: Forrester, Predictions 2026) — scaling AI adds structure, it doesn’t remove it.
Tidio and Gorgias Deploy in Days. Decagon and Sierra AI Need an Engineering Team First.
Deployment speed tracks with how much ongoing engineering a platform assumes. Tidio’s no-code builder handles inquiries within hours of signup; Gorgias AI toggles on in days, tuning over following weeks. Decagon’s onboarding runs roughly six weeks, front-loaded with engineering work to wire CRM and helpdesk data; Sierra AI runs 4–10 weeks and costs $200K–$350K+ in year one, more for complex rollouts.
The gap isn’t just setup time — it’s who owns the system after launch. Lumen Skincare deployed a chatbot in under 45 minutes without a developer and cut ticket volume 43% within two weeks (Source: AgentiveAIQ) — a single vendor case study, not an audited benchmark, but consistent with the no-code tier’s speed advantage.
CRM integration claims follow the same split. Most platforms list dozens of pre-built connectors — Aisera alone advertises ten-plus systems — signaling connector coverage, not a maintenance-free architecture; every connector still needs auth renewals and field-mapping upkeep as source systems change. Klaviyo’s Customer Agent takes a different approach for DTC brands: it runs inside the same CRM and marketing data layer as Recharge, Skio, and Shopify, so a resolved ticket updates the customer profile automatically rather than through separate sync middleware (Source: Klaviyo, AI Customer Agent). No vendor here publishes integration-maintenance incident data — worth asking about before signing.
Every AI Chatbot Vendor Defines “Resolved” Differently — Why Scaling Feels Unpredictable
Fin (Intercom) reports a 76% average resolution rate across 12,000+ customers (Source: Intercom, From Resolutions to Outcomes). Sierra AI’s case studies span 64–94%. Tidio defines “resolved” as no follow-up within 15 minutes — deflection, not a confirmed fix (Source: Tidio FAQ). None of these numbers measure the same thing, and that’s not a data-quality accident — it’s what happens when “resolution rate” moves with however much tuning a team invested that month, rather than describing a fixed property of the model.
Research on building support AI agents at 100-million-user scale found scalability is gated by evaluation-pipeline quality and iteration velocity, not model capability alone — a 37-point NPS improvement in one deployment required an ongoing evaluation system, not a one-time upgrade (Source: arXiv, Building Customer Support AI Agents at 100M-User Scale). Decagon’s hybrid “Agent Operating Procedures,” combining natural-language instruction with code-level configuration, is one concrete shape that ongoing tuning takes (Source: eesel AI, Decagon vs Sierra). Scaling a resolution rate is maintenance work with a number attached, not a switch flipped once at signup.

The Real Scalability Question Isn’t Ticket Volume. It’s Who Tunes the System Next Month.
Every platform here can technically handle more tickets. The honest question is who does the tuning once volume grows — an internal engineer, a vendor services team billed by the hour, or nobody, which is how escalation rates quietly drift toward “bot hell.” Get that answer in writing before signing.
